Readout of Bilateral Meeting Between USTR Ron Kirk and Australian Trade Minister Craig Emerson

December 16, 2011

United States Trade Representative Ron Kirk met with Australian Trade Minister Craig Emerson today in Geneva, Switzerland, on the margins of the 8th WTO Ministerial Conference. During the meeting, Ambassador Kirk expressed appreciation to Minister Emerson for Australia's commitment to a strong WTO and its constructive approach to the Doha Round of world trade negotiations, and for Australia’s leadership in fighting protectionist measures in global trade.

Ambassador Kirk and Minister Emerson also discussed next steps with regard to the Trans-Pacific Partnership, a nine-country trade negotiation to which both the United States and Australia are parties, and in which the Leaders of the TPP countries announced last month the achievement of broad outlines of an agreement. The United States and other TPP partners are seeking to make as much progress as possible toward concluding the agreement in 2012.
